By Benjamin Horney ( September 3, 2014, 7:14 PM EDT) -- Hospira Inc.'s attempt to buy the medical nutrition unit of Danone SA and use the purchase as a way to move its primary residence abroad for tax purposes has hit a snag, according to a Wednesday report from Reuters. Discussions between the Illinois-headquartered pharmaceutical company and food products giant Danone SA, which centered around Hospira buying Danone's medical nutrition business for about $5 billion, have been stopped short, the report said.
